summaryrefslogtreecommitdiff
path: root/kde-frameworks/kwallet
diff options
context:
space:
mode:
authorJohannes Huber <johu@gentoo.org>2017-02-11 15:12:03 +0100
committerJohannes Huber <johu@gentoo.org>2017-02-11 15:20:31 +0100
commitf20d91b9c91cbeba5051b1acc70f8350838e0eba (patch)
tree57d9839e798b7202a033a02981dc5f6ab39e7e91 /kde-frameworks/kwallet
parente0a056460b4c2529025dd39af64eaa460dd88ebc (diff)
downloadgentoo-f20d91b9c91cbeba5051b1acc70f8350838e0eba.tar.gz
gentoo-f20d91b9c91cbeba5051b1acc70f8350838e0eba.tar.xz
kde-frameworks: Version bump KDE Frameworks 5.31.0
Package-Manager: Portage-2.3.3, Repoman-2.3.1
Diffstat (limited to 'kde-frameworks/kwallet')
-rw-r--r--kde-frameworks/kwallet/Manifest1
-rw-r--r--kde-frameworks/kwallet/kwallet-5.31.0.ebuild51
2 files changed, 52 insertions, 0 deletions
diff --git a/kde-frameworks/kwallet/Manifest b/kde-frameworks/kwallet/Manifest
index 147cdd3e4af..dc1214c0b92 100644
--- a/kde-frameworks/kwallet/Manifest
+++ b/kde-frameworks/kwallet/Manifest
@@ -1,2 +1,3 @@
DIST kwallet-5.29.0.tar.xz 309144 SHA256 81f1d7593857e6b05614cab1fc11e9f6ce34cd0272773e8ddde2aff33eb24c96 SHA512 8a57b792c8e78778e4ced09793a9d093a4f9a39ac92125b77bcf25937722db9c85740576388a0a290478ac4527ca0550017a28a5e5e2382f6e13508ca5e1c0a2 WHIRLPOOL 2017ae657760eba9df4a84f8bb37be4ab58ab4271ba8b6dc7f4197daefc68b0823f0771923c520d43748b12eee7ed2621928e848e984c7c30b5bcccb78a8abac
DIST kwallet-5.30.0.tar.xz 302344 SHA256 93140adf0b48c45d1867ae0927484fda0e0b33c5247fa27fadb2f063d903ccda SHA512 87c0e2eb86b08297075cda47f48bb5fcd0e093a01516b9680ee06df0d5fc1042b714630794a85470b29ed627b4f0cdd8fe06fb15ac17c89969cc5a043502a132 WHIRLPOOL c41bac67afc245e9347202b06449ac56a3c7dd2a98092b76549e26d1438967c1e07bf88d1d61043599dce784d65095fd1f7bd065df38375e6fc8615cfaa0c1c3
+DIST kwallet-5.31.0.tar.xz 302420 SHA256 d608f57313e8667a6a28a23a4fb04c4dd75c898b527b660f7b3e78146322f664 SHA512 82566effbf269983aba47f52f3f34d49ab7c5a3bd5f71a84c80cf3b5e1f4b58ce43eb5579ae7793a7dd5a4ba6b49770a6cf4fe8cb4795504fca76e59a7675744 WHIRLPOOL 9ded59dcb2d238d1283c968ad60a5d6dc3d48c1ee77ee340d757cd92e31fa3970c0cc8d4e18acc0879311157ef7d24682766354736fdb0d7bae22e50fe2b6f4d
diff --git a/kde-frameworks/kwallet/kwallet-5.31.0.ebuild b/kde-frameworks/kwallet/kwallet-5.31.0.ebuild
new file mode 100644
index 00000000000..d154a774dd3
--- /dev/null
+++ b/kde-frameworks/kwallet/kwallet-5.31.0.ebuild
@@ -0,0 +1,51 @@
+# Copyright 1999-2017 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Id$
+
+EAPI=6
+
+inherit kde5
+
+DESCRIPTION="Framework providing desktop-wide storage for passwords"
+LICENSE="LGPL-2+"
+KEYWORDS="~amd64 ~arm ~x86"
+IUSE="gpg +man"
+
+RDEPEND="
+ $(add_frameworks_dep kconfig)
+ $(add_frameworks_dep kconfigwidgets)
+ $(add_frameworks_dep kcoreaddons)
+ $(add_frameworks_dep kdbusaddons)
+ $(add_frameworks_dep ki18n)
+ $(add_frameworks_dep kiconthemes)
+ $(add_frameworks_dep knotifications)
+ $(add_frameworks_dep kservice)
+ $(add_frameworks_dep kwidgetsaddons)
+ $(add_frameworks_dep kwindowsystem)
+ $(add_qt_dep qtdbus)
+ $(add_qt_dep qtgui)
+ $(add_qt_dep qtwidgets)
+ dev-libs/libgcrypt:0=
+ gpg? ( >=app-crypt/gpgme-1.7.1[cxx,qt5] )
+"
+DEPEND="${RDEPEND}
+ man? ( $(add_frameworks_dep kdoctools) )
+"
+
+src_configure() {
+ local mycmakeargs=(
+ $(cmake-utils_use_find_package gpg Gpgmepp)
+ $(cmake-utils_use_find_package man KF5DocTools)
+ )
+
+ kde5_src_configure
+}
+
+pkg_postinst() {
+ if ! has_version "kde-plasma/kwallet-pam" || ! has_version "kde-apps/kwalletmanager:5" ; then
+ elog
+ elog "Install kde-plasma/kwallet-pam for auto-unlocking after account login."
+ elog "Install kde-apps/kwalletmanager:5 to manage your kwallet."
+ elog
+ fi
+}